CREAG NA H-IOLAIRE Creag na h-Iolaire Mr. John McAuly Schoolmaster Scadabay South Harris
Mr. Lachlan Campbell Farmer Scadabay, South Harris
Admiralty Chart
A.A. Carmichael Esq.
019 This name applies to a steep rock situated on the east shore of "Loch Grosebay" It signifies "Rock of the eagle"
LOCH CREAG NA H-IOLAIRE Loch Creag na h-Iolaire Mr. John McAuly Schoolmaster Scadabay South Harris
Mr. Lachlan Campbell Farmer Scadabay, South Harris
A.A. Carmichael Esq.
019 Applied to a small Loch situated a short distance from the Eastern shore of "Loch Grosebay" It signifies "Rock of the Eagle's loch"
DÙN VEE Dùn Vee

Dùn Bhithe
Dùn Mhi
Mr. John McAuly Schoolmaster Scadabay South Harris
Mr. Lachlan Campbell Farmer Scadabay, South Harris
A.A. Carmichael Esq.
Admiralty Chart
019 This name applies to remains of what is supposed to have been an old danish Fort situated on the Eastern shore of "Loch Grosebay" about one foot in height of masonry still remains on the landward side.
It is said to be named after a man names "Vee"
